ABA Webinar: Anti-Corruption & Compliance During COVID-19: Lessons Learned from the Shut-Down

Venue: Virtual. The COVID-19 pandemic has created significant corruption and compliance challenges across the globe. In response, governments and companies have developed numerous anti-corruption and compliance initiatives to address these risks. Please join us for an online discussion featuring anti-corruption and compliance experts from around the world discussing the lessons they’ve learned during the pandemic and how to best manage these risks going forward. Speakers include: Professor Sope Williams-Elegbe, African Procurement Law Unit Stellenbosch University; Michael Skopets, Global Investigations - Compliance and Government Enforcement, Baxter International; Vega Ma, Ethics & Compliance for Asia Pacific, VF Corporation;  Eloy Rizzo, Demarest Advogados; and moderator Dean Jessica Tillipman, The George Washington University Law School.
